Q: Is 16,201,436 a Composite Number?

 A: Yes, 16,201,436 is a composite number.

Why is 16,201,436 a composite number?

A composite number is a number that can be divided evenly by more numbers than 1 and itself. It is the opposite of a prime number.

The number 16,201,436 can be evenly divided by 1 2 4 4,050,359 8,100,718 and 16,201,436, with no remainder.

Since 16,201,436 cannot be divided by just 1 and 16,201,436, it is a composite number.
